John Tanner called said he was from criminal branch FDA, a special agent. Told my husband there was a bench warrant for his arrest regarding drug ring in the Dominican
Republic where we supposedly purchased one line drugs. We contacted the police, no
warrant, contacted our attorney who attempted to call Tanner, someone answered phone said they would put him through to Tanner but then hug up. Our attorney has attempted to call Tanner back several times but his calls were blocked. Both police and attorney said this is a scam. Tanner was rude and aggressive, don't fall for his scare tactics
Got a call from "Special Agent - John Tanner" from 423-218-4954 this afternoon. Left message on voicemail stating that if I didn't return his call I would be arrested. Thank you to those of you who posted this information before me.

Received a phone call from this person claiming to be some federal agent. Tried to strong arm me verbally over the phone. Making false accusations and using incorrect address of residence. Called the number back and there is a front setup saying this is the US Food and Drug Association. These people have foreign accents of Central and South American decent.

He left a message claiming to be from the FBI, US Food and Drug Administration - used name of John Tanner special agent. He said if I did not return his call immediately a warrant for my arrest would be issued.
